JSS Jammu organizes interactive session with Editor ‘The Dispatch’
12/10/2021 10:51:50 PM
EARLY TIMES REPORT

JAMMU, Dec 10: Thinking schools, learning nations’ is the paradigm at the heart of teaching and learning at Jammu Sanskriti School, Jammu. Implementing a thinking curriculum depends on highly skilled, creative and flexible educators who are able to adapt their pedagogy to prepare students for the world beyond tomorrow.
That’s why initiatives are taken from time to time to lead the students in the new progressive directions by the School management. Pertaining to this, an interactive session has been organized with Zafar Choudhary, Editor- The Dispatch who is also the advisor with Journalism Club, Jammu Sanskriti School, Jammu.
The budding journalist of the Journalism Club interacted with the advisor in a diligent manner.
The interaction led to clarification of many doubts and opened the horizon of children regarding the scope in the media industry.
Zafar Choudhary asserted that Journalism is all about scientific temperament & inquisitiveness. He also confabulated that the best possible minds in the world are the ones who bring facts to people. He enlightened students regarding detailed analysis about the components involved in news and newspaper.
The session relinquished on a note of conducting myriad of such sessions on a periodic basis for channelizing the energy of budding journalists.
The management of the school and Rohini Aima, Principal-cum-Vice-Chairperson, Jammu Sanskriti School, Jammu conveyed her heart warming gratitude to Zafar Choudhary for his timely availability and immense guidance.
She also asserted that everyone is entitled to their opinion about the things they read or watch and journalism serves as a medium for the freedom of expression.
